## Sproutly Scheduler — Support Basics

Sproutly schedules watering jobs per plant profile. Jobs run via the Drizzlekit queue; missed runs retry twice, then alert. Common fixes: confirm the customer's timezone in `SPROUTLY_TZ`, check `SPROUTLY_MAX_JOBS` isn't hit, and verify the hub is online. Escalate hardware faults to Tier 2. Config lives in `/etc/sproutly/.env`. The queue worker needs authorization against the Drizzlekit broker, set on the line that follows.

secret setting of bagag-kajof: RELAY_SECRET8=d9a517d5

**Ticket #4417 — Parcel webhook auth failing**

Hey plugin folks — if your ParcelPing webhook integrations started throwing 401s this morning, that's on us. The signing credentials for the Trackline relay expired overnight and nobody caught the renewal reminder. We've minted fresh credentials and rotated everything on the Drossel staging cluster already. Update your plugin config before Friday's cutover or deliveries will silently drop. Use the key below for the relay service.

API key for bageg-kajef: vxb2-ss

Finance Review Summary — Reseller Programme (Norvale Channel)

The Norvale reseller programme closed the quarter slightly ahead of plan. Eleven partners are active; margin contribution stands at 14% against a 12% target. Rebate accruals are adequately provisioned, though two partners remain behind on certification milestones. Finance should expect a modest uptick in co-marketing spend next quarter as three additional partners onboard. Budget reallocation details and the underlying commercial rationale are captured in the note below.

board note of tawip-fajop: Lamwynix Holdings is in early talks to buy Tammirax Works for about $473.8 million. The Istax launch date is November 23, and nothing goes to the press before then. Legal wants the Aldielek Partners term sheet countersigned before May 19.

Runbook: Pennywhistle notification fan-out backpressure. When the fan-out workers fall behind, the outbox table balloons and delivery latency spikes — you'll see it first in the Dovetail queue-depth graph. Don't just scale workers; check whether a single noisy tenant is flooding the topic, and throttle them via the tenant config first. If you do scale, bump FANOUT_WORKERS in the deploy env, redeploy, and watch for drain within ten minutes. The workers authenticate to the broker with a credential set on the next line of the env file.

env line for tagaf-yahif: LEDGER_TOKEN29=a7e22fd0ee7d43436e62c1c3439fb